Unless you have a highly modified machine, a stock belt will work fine. They are all the inproved spliceless design now. If you have a lot of mods and are making a lot of horsepower, a Kevlar belt from HPD is a good choice. Or you can get the same GATES belt from NAPA for cheaper. The Gates # for non EBS Kevlar belt is 19AT4090
